From east to west--Ocean Club, Club Med, RWI. Grandview (Private condos), Grace Bay Club (ON going construction) Pinnacle, old Allegro being torn down to build condos, Villa Renaissance, Point Grace, Le Velle, The Sands, Sibonne, Sommerset.(Construction) The Palms, Alexandra resort and Spa.(Construction) Beaches, Coral Gardens, Turks and Caicos club. The land next to Ocean Club has been sold and they are going to build Toscana but don't know when they will start. Think your best bet is The Sands as Ocean Club and RWI are on either side of Club Med and the Grace Bay Club construction is on the OCWest side although may be pretty much done by next spring. No other place where the reef comes into the beach except at Coral Gardens. You can snorkel at Smiths Reef in Turtle Cove but it is a little farther out and water tends to be rougher. Better to take a half day snorkle trip or a day sail and snorkel trip.
